Senior Business Analyst - Enterprise / Business Architecture
Overview:
As Global Payments’ capabilities and solution landscape expand, it is increasingly important to respond to change effectively and manage complexity. As a result, our Enterprise Architecture (EA) team is maturing its Business Architecture capabilities in order to fully understand the impacts of change, facilitate business alignment, better identify and reduce redundancies, and deliver actionable insights to leaders that help guide investment decisions. Therefore, Global Payments is seeking an experienced Senior Analyst to join our IT team and work closely on enterprise and business architecture initiatives by maintaining a relevant business architecture model, linking that model to our information technology landscape, and providing relevant dashboards and analysis utilizing our EA tooling. Moreover, this role will involve collaborating with cross-functional teams to design and implement solutions that align business needs with IT strategy. The ideal candidate will have a deep understanding of business architecture and extensive experience with enterprise architecture tools such as Enterprise Architect/Sparx, Abacus, LeanIX, and similar platforms.
The business analyst team will ensure Global Payments fully understand the impacts of change, facilitate business alignment, better identify and reduce redundancies, and deliver actionable insights to leaders that help guide investment decisions.
Key Responsibilities:
- Analyze and capture current state business architecture across the organization including business capabilities, organization units, actors, business functions, processes, business services, and interdependencies
- Analyze and capture application, data, and technology relationships to business architecture components in the enterprise model
- Work closely with key business and IT stakeholders to define and document business architecture, ensuring alignment with the overall enterprise strategy.
- Maintain up-to-date architecture models in our organization’s Enterprise Architecture tool and others to map, analyze, and optimize business processes, data flows, and IT systems. Provide insights that inform enterprise-level decision-making.
- Ensure enterprise architecture model data quality
- Participate in the development of transition and target state business architectures that satisfy business outcomes and align with enterprise strategies and standards
- Communicate target states to business and executive stakeholders to gain buy in and alignment
- Develop and maintain dashboards and visualizations to address stakeholder concerns and needs
- Generate gap analysis reports, produce impact assessments, and model what-if scenarios
- Analyze activities and projects for current state impacts and target state alignment
- Evaluate the business architecture elements of merger and acquisition candidates and support integration activities
- Participate in the development of our EA toolset and related capabilities
- Requirements Gathering: Elicit, document, and prioritize business requirements related to IT systems and infrastructure, ensuring they support strategic business objectives.
- Cross-Functional Collaboration: Partner with enterprise architects, solution architects, IT infrastructure teams, and business leaders to ensure business and technical alignment.
- Process Optimization: Analyze and identify opportunities for process improvement and optimization within business systems and applications.
- Data & System Modeling: Create high-level data, process, and systems models, ensuring clarity and consistency between business requirements and technical solutions.
- Stakeholder Communication: Facilitate regular communication with business and IT stakeholders to present findings, recommendations, and progress on initiatives. Provide clear documentation of architecture-related discussions.
- Change Management: Support change management initiatives by ensuring that changes to business architecture and IT systems are documented and aligned with business needs.
